Q: iPhone ios 10 - Music Up Next where to see play history?

I favorited (hearted) 3 songs via Apple Music and also added them to my UP Next list. I could not add to a Playlist at the time, b/c Apple was asking me to turn on iCloud Music Library and I was not ready to do that. Anyways, I thought b/t clicking the heart icon and putting them in the Up Next list, I would be able to find these songs again. I can not find them anywhere and it's driving me crazy.

 

I read on another blog that the "Up Next" list does show your Play History, but unfortunately it was in the previous version of iOS and now the Music app looks totally different. Does anyone know where I go in IOs 10 to see play history?

 

Or maybe is there anyway to pull up an Apple Music playlist that showed up on the "For You" section a few days ago? I scrolled down and all I see is social media posts from days ago, but not the playlist which has the 3 songs I liked. Ughhhh! Help!

    I found the up next (and the shuffle and repeat buttons). From where you a listening to a song and can see the album cover front and center, simply scroll up - it's all under the pause, back and forward controls... Still haven't found Genius and they seem to have gotten rid of play history.
